iPad mini arrival prompts a slash in Barnes and Noble tablet prices

The iPad mini is coming and it is expected to revolutionize the 7-inch tablet segment in a market that is currently being dominated by the likes of the Google Nexus 7 and the Amazon Kindle Fire. Even though the tablet is still a mythical device and there is no official word regarding it, the competitors are reportedly cutting the prices of their devices to prepare for the launch of the smaller iPad once it hits shelves.

STORY CONTINUES BELOW THIS AD

As per a report by Pocket-Lint, “Barnes & Noble has slashed the US prices of its Nook tablet and eReader devices in a move that some are interpreting as a safeguard approach to the rumoured arrivals of an iPad mini and Kindle Fire 2. The Nook tablet 8GB version is now available for $179, with the 16GB version available for $199, having previously cost $249. Likewise, the Nook Color is now available for $149, having originally gone on the market for $249.”

The e-reader and the Nook tablet both feature screen sizes measuring 7-inches and due to this display size, it will be a direct competitor to the iPad mini which is believed to feature a display size of 7.85-inches.

It is believed that Apple component suppliers in Asia are preparing for mass production in September for a tablet computer with a smaller screen than the iPad, confirming that the launch of the device is near. The report went on to mention that officials at the component suppliers, who did not wish to be named, said that Apple has asked them to prepare for the mass production of the smaller tablet. Earlier this year, there had been reports doing the rounds indicating that Apple was testing a tablet with a smaller display, but hadn’t decided yet whether to proceed with the production.

It may be really interesting to see if Apple does launch an iPad with a lower budget, as the brand has lost a significant amount of market share to 7-inch tablets. The main competitor is the Amazon Kindle Fire, which has eaten quite a bit of Apple’s share in the tablet market, in comparison to other tablets.

As for the launch of this smaller iPad, there have been various rumours indicating that Apple would unveil it at the time it announces the next generation iPhone aka the iPhone 5.

Apart from the slash in prices by Barnes and Noble, there are also leaks of cases which are supposedly designed for the iPad mini. The leaked images of the case showed a part of the tablet and it featured the redesigned dock that is expected to be introduced with the upcoming iPhone.

STORY CONTINUES BELOW THIS AD

Another difference that is expected on the iPad mini is that it will feature a dedicated mic at the back to help in cancelling out noise during video calls.

From the looks of it, it appears that the launch date is coming soon. As of now we have to wait and see how the whole thing pans out or see if any other leaks occur prior to the announcement.
